Overview

Moldova is a land-locked south-eastern European country bounded on three sides by Ukraine and in the west by Romania. The land is mostly hilly plains cut by a series of deep valleys and gorges.

The climate is mild and moderately continental with long, dry periods in the south. Most of the rainfall occurs in the warmer months. In winter the temperature drops below freezing and in summer averages 23°C.

Cold Climates

If you are travelling to extremely cold destinations including mountainous regions and snow-flaked landscapes begin exercising to prepare your body six to eight weeks before departure. Cold temperatures are not something to be trifled with, ensuring you are dressed appropriately and know the warning signs for frostbite and hypothermia are critical.

Safe Eating and Drinking Practices

One of the great pleasures of travel is sampling the local cuisine. However, contaminated food and beverages are a common cause of traveller’s diarrhoea and other gastrointestinal illnesses. Safe eating and drinking practices are essential in minimising your risk of contracting traveller’s diarrhoea.
